        Product Description

        Originally recorded at Nova Sound, London in 1973, this was never released until 1998, when it was digitally remastered from the original master tapes. British import. Tracks: 1. English morning 2. Sanga 3. Too many heroes 4. Song for a soldier 5. Maenga sketch 6. Holy roller 7. House of dreams Line-up: Tony Duhig / guitars, Jon Field / percussion, flutes, Glyn Havard / bass, vocals, Allan Price / drums, David Duhig / guitar.

        Album Description

        2003 remastered reissue of UK folk-rock classic originally issued in 1970 by Marian Segal with Silver Jade. The album was Melody Maker's 'Album Of The Month' when it was originally released & 30 years later Mojo Magazine named it one of the top ten UK folk albums of the 70s. It's scheduled to include three previously unreleased bonus tracks, 'Big Yellow Taxi', 'Carolina In My Mind' & 'Chicago Radio Spots', plus extensive historical liner notes. Lightning Tree.

        3 out of 5 stars Sweet harmonies.......2005-09-20

        Jade is one of the (nowadays) lesser known folkrock bands of the late 60s, and it's really nice to have this record back into print.
        Apparently all songs have been written by Marian(ne) Segal (except for a few bonus tracks), and most of them are really fine with great melodies and tender lyrics. All instruments are handled deftly, while the trump card must be the vocals: miss Segal has an excellent voice (though a bit too heavy on the vibrato methinks) and the harmony singing is stunning!
        On the other hand I am less impressed by the overall sound: as the songs themselves are quite pretty the addition of strings is making them rather too sweet.
        In short, Jade is more like Sandy Denny solo than Sandy Denny with Fairport, more like Tudor Lodge than Trees, and with a tendency towards an american folk sound.
        The accompanying booklet contains detailed historic information about the band by Marian(ne) Segal herself.
